Brown & Brownis seekingaCommercial Lines Account Executiveto join our growing team in Plano, TX!
The Commercial Lines Account Executiveis responsible forthe retention and growth of an assigned book of businessThe Account Executive builds relationships with clients and prospects to achieve client satisfaction.
How You Will Contribute:
Cultivate relationships with clients, prospects, carrier partners, and teammates to drive retention and new business
Lead renewal process for assignedbook of business
Oversee the completion of administrative tasks including issuance of certificates of insurance, auto ID cards, and processing policies/endorsements
Identifygaps in coverage and advise client and prospective clients with options; work through complex coverage needs
Review and document internal compliance and client disclosure requirements, policies, endorsements, and certificates to ensure understanding of client expectations, legal requirements, and insurance operations
Help grow the assigned book of business through account rounding and referrals
Support marketing and sales teams
Follow agency guidelines, policies, and procedures
Licenses & Certifications:
TX General Agents license,required
Skills & Experience to be Successful:
Strong technical knowledge of commercial lines insurance coverage
4+ years’ service/retail general agency experience
Experience working with AMS 360 &ImageRight, preferred
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ite
